Ok so my skimmer (Coralife CSS 65) has been working good and pulling out brown junk everyday .... but i have run into some issues with it and thought maybe i could get some help from someone who has one or knows what to do ..... issue number 1 - some days it will just be running normally and then when i wake up or come home i find it overflowing in the cup and this is bad since im using it HOB (this has happened like twice) does anyone know what causes this or what im doing wrong .... issue number 2- since im using it HOB ive had to pull the sponge up in the output box to keep big bubbles from going into my tank .... well now i think there are tons of little micro bubbles coming through the bottom slits of the output box and these look bad and could be bad for my tank i guess ..... i have it turned off now and have thought of maybe 2 solutions for this and if im wrong tell me what u think .... 1 find a way to hardware the skimmer up farther so i dont have to pull the sponge up or 2 find a bigger sponge and cut it to fit in there to go all the way to the bottom and up out of the output box some .... need any advice ... TIA

Ray
 
With regards to the overflow situation, i went to an autoparts store and bought 6 feet of rubber hose, which i hooked up to the drain-line on the bottom of the cup. I put the other end of the tubing into an old plastic 4 liter milk jug. The rubber hose cost me $4. Now i only have to clean out the cup once a week, and i empty the jug at the same time.
